PhD degrees in Canada

The Canadian doctorate is awarded as a final ‘terminal degree’ – the highest level of academic qualification a student can achieve following an undergraduate Bachelor’s degree and a postgraduate Masters.

A range of doctoral degrees is also available alongside the academic PhD, including professional doctorates such as the Doctor of Business Administration (DBA) and Doctor of Education (EdD) qualifications, etc.

Individual Doctoral StudiesΒ 

It is the most chosen study route by doctoral students. It is based on research carried out under the supervision of a professor and involves a thesis or dissertation that has to be produced at the end of the doctoral studies. You can complete this type of research at a university, a non-university research facility, or a company. In any case, a professor will supervise you and a thesis advisory committee may or may not be essential depending on the university norms.

Structured Ph.D. Programs

In this route, a doctoral student will be supervised by a professor and will attend courses, lectures, and seminars together with other doctoral students. In such PhD programs, a team of advisors in form of a thesis advisory committee offers regular and intense supervision to students. A structured interdisciplinary curriculum is to be followed which helps improving academic, scientific, and other soft skills.

Length of PhD in Canada

Most PhD programs require at least three years of full-time study and research, but some students may take longer, with a maximum of six years.

In most cases, you’ll need to hold a Master’s degree in order to gain admission to a standard Canadian PhD program. However, some universities offer doctoral stream Masters’s routes (integrated PhD) that commence with one or two years of MA or MSc study. These are suitable for students coming straight from an undergraduate degree, but take longer to complete.

Cost of PhD in Canada

A PhD can cost between 4,000 CAD and 15,000 CAD a year, a lot lesser than Ph.D. in the US or UK.

An Indian student may spend anywhere from 3-10 lakhs on their tuition and an additional 5.7 lakhs on their living and traveling expenses, annually.

If the PhD is a part of a structured programme then its fees may vary from year to year. Stages of the degree that involve taught classes and assessments are normally more expensive than those that focus on independent research.

In addition to tuition, you may also be asked to pay some smaller supplementary costs for student services and union fees.

Recent fee changes for international students

The University of Toronto has begun charging the same fees to domestic and international PhD students from 2018. This means that you’ll pay the same for your PhD as a local Canadian student.

Brock University has begun fully covering international PhD fees through its own fellowships.

PhD Funding in Canada

A low cost of living and an emphasis on the importance of support for research students makes Canada a surprisingly affordable place to complete a PhD. The country’s excellent research opportunities and international outlook only add to the appeal.

Canadian PhD funding can take the form of government fellowships, independent research scholarships, or graduate assistantships offered by universities themselves.

Scholarships

The number of scholarships for Ph.D. in Canada for international students is humungous. Some of the popular scholarships are Ontario Trillium Scholarships, Vanier Canada Graduate Scholarships, Ontario Graduate Scholarships, and more. Some of these scholarships offer 15,000 to 40,000 CAD a year.

Other Funding Opportunities for Ph.D. in Canada

Teaching/Research Assistantship: In research assistantships, you help a faculty member (can be your supervisor) by assisting them with data collection, lab organizations, report writing, analysis, and more. Teaching assistantship involved teaching one or more course sections, conducting lab experiments to support your department’s undergraduate programs. You can apply for TA/RA through your department website. The stipend offered varies from university to university.

Work-Study: Students can work for 20 hours per week with a study permit while their Ph.D. in Canada is ongoing. The salaries for part-time work opportunities are set by the government to ensure that minimum wages are offered to each individual.

Family visa norms

There are a lot of great benefits to being an international student in Canada, including the ability to bring family with you while you study there. Spouses, common-law partners, and dependent children may also be eligible for a Canadian work permit or study permit. While the student is studying, he or she can work part-time for any employer in Canada without needing a Labour Market Impact Assessment (LMIA). When you will be granted a post-study work permit after you complete your studies, then your spouse or partner is eligible to renew their open work permit for the duration of your post-study work permit.

Can I work in Canada after my PhD?

Yes, PhD graduates are a great candidates for a range of jobs in higher education, research and other areas. Canada’s post-graduation work permit (PGWP) allows international graduates from its universities to live and work in Canada for up to three years after completing a doctorate.

Can I work in Canada part-time during my studies?

Yes, all full-time PhD students with a valid study permit can work part-time on or off-campus for up to 20 hours per week during university semesters and full-time during semester breaks. However, some PhD courses may stipulate that student shouldn’t work for more than 10 hours per week during term time – particularly if they’ve been granted funding to study in Canada.

Can I stay and work in Canada after my PhD?

Yes – if you would like to stay after graduation to find work in Canada, then you can apply for the Post-Graduation Work Permit Program (PGWPP) which allows you to stay and gain valuable work experience for a maximum of three years. And if you’re interested in becoming a permanent resident, this post-graduation work experience helps you to qualify and apply for permanent residency in Canada via Express Entry.
